Rolla Newbie Posted April 2, 2010 Report Posted April 2, 2010 I have an 82 and the fuel gauge is dodgy and usually shows empty. Off the scale empty. But when it gets low, and has about 10 litres left in it, it shows as down in the last quarter of the gauge. Any clues guys? Paul Quote
Karllos Posted April 2, 2010 Report Posted April 2, 2010 So if you fill up with a full tank, does it read anything? or even when its not full? Its prob just a sender unit or the fact that the sender unit has moved and is only going to give a reading when there is a certain amount in the tank. Karl. Quote
Rolla Newbie Posted April 2, 2010 Author Report Posted April 2, 2010 So if you fill up with a full tank, does it read anything? or even when its not full? Its prob just a sender unit or the fact that the sender unit has moved and is only going to give a reading when there is a certain amount in the tank. Karl. Reads dead empty when full. Guess it is a dodgy sender......... Quote
Karllos Posted April 2, 2010 Report Posted April 2, 2010 Reads dead empty when full. Guess it is a dodgy sender......... Could easily be the guage the can't handle the increase in voltage since its grown old not too sure investigate these options first :D Karl. Quote
B.L.Z.BUB Posted April 2, 2010 Report Posted April 2, 2010 Mines the same. Zero on full, then right about half a tank, then zero but the fuel light works. Quote
Trev Posted April 2, 2010 Report Posted April 2, 2010 Fuel light and sender are on a different circuit, Change the sender, It is only a 5 min job. Quote
